Rwanda - Sugar Cane Net Production
Since 2014, Rwanda Sugar Cane Net Production rose 0.3% year on year. With $3,345.85 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, the country was number 76 among other countries in Sugar Cane Net Production. Rwanda is overtaken by Taiwan, which was ranked number 75 at $4,851.31 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006 and is followed by Central African Republic with $3,316.36 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006. Brazil lead the ranking with $26,703,079.08 Thousand PPP = 2004–2006 in 2019, that is a growth of 2% versus 2018. India, China and Thailand resp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Spain witnessed the best average annual growth at +31.5% per year, while Malaysia was the worst growing country at -49.3% per year.
